Adsorption theory of Heterogeneous catalysis involves five steps-
- Diffusion of reactants to the surface of the catalyst.
- Adsorption of reactant molecules on the surface of the catalyst. (Occurrence of chemical reaction on the catalyst’s surface through formation of an intermediate.
- Desorption of reaction products from the catalyst surface, and thereby, making the surface available again for more reaction to occur.
- Diffusion of reaction products away from the catalyst’s surface.
- So, we can deduce from Adsorption theory of catalysis that as the concentration of reactants at active centers increases due to adsorption and thus the rate of the reaction is also increased.
